Yukio Tomioka (富岡 由紀夫, Tomioka Yukio, born April 3, 1964)

is a Japanese 
politician of the 
Democratic Party of Japan, a former member of the 
House of Councillors in the 
Diet (national legislature). A native of 
Kawaguchi, Saitama and graduate of 
Waseda University, he worked at the 
Fuji Bank (now part of 
Mizuho Financial Group) from 1987 until 2003 when he ran unsuccessfully for the House of Representatives. In 2004, he was elected to the House of Councillors for the first time.
